SUPPLYONE ENTERS VIRGINIA AND NORTH CAROLINA :

Acquisitions Establish Southeastern Presence for Growing Specialty Packaging Manufacturer and Distributor

Devon, Pennsylvania, August 1, 2000 - SupplyOne, the Devon, Pennsylvania-based specialty-packaging manufacturer and distributor, announced today that it has acquired three packaging companies in separate but related transactions.

Packaging Services of Carolina, based in Rockwell, North Carolina; Packaging Services Inc. (PSI) of Weyers Cave, Virginia; and Tidewater Container Corporation of Suffolk, Virginia concentrate primarily on the production of corrugated boxes and displays for their customers.  In addition, PSI has the widest spectrum of converting capabilities in its trading area, as well as strong structural and design capabilities.  The three companies, which SupplyOne refers to as PSI Southern Group, had overlapping ownership but operated independently prior to their acquisition by SupplyOne.

“These acquisitions will expand our market area by establishing a core presence for SupplyOne in the Southeastern United States,” commented William T. Leith, President and Chief Executive Officer of SupplyOne.  “They are all leaders in their markets with excellent customer relationships.  As a group, they have strong management, outstanding production facilities and significant growth potential, which will be enhanced by access to SupplyOne’s broad product base.”

SupplyOne’s goal is to build an unparalleled, integrated network that serves customers across the United States with one-stop packaging solutions, from box design and interior product protection to closure systems and load unitizing.  The SupplyOne network of outstanding companies will provide customers with everything in, on and around the box - including the box itself.
